Disney Annual Passholders have only 30-day window to make FASTPass+ selections

Disney Annual Passholders will only have a 30-day window to make their FASTPass+ reservations, if they are not staying at a Walt Disney World Resort. Unlike Walt Disney World Resort guests who have a 60-day window, APs will only have half the time. Passholders can make their FASTPass+ reservations up to 30 days in advance, […]
